Loin pain haematuria syndrome 1967-2020: a review

Clin Kidney J. 2024 Feb 9;17(3):sfae034. doi: 10.1093/ckj/sfae034. eCollection 2024 Mar.

Abstract

The purpose of this retrospective review is to question the validity of the condition 'loin pain haematuria syndrome' (LPHS). We highlight the possibility that most patients regarded as having LPHS have a psychiatric/psychological basis for their symptoms, particularly loin pain. Because of this, and because it recurs despite treatment, the review also questions the use of treatments that are invasive, expensive, and carry considerable morbidity.
